RLE’s SeaHawk leak detection solutions are engineered to provide unparalleled protection against any form of conductive fluid that might threaten your facility. The line includes fluid sensing cable and spot detectors as well as the monitoring devices and accessories to support them.

What is the differences between Novec 1230 and all of the other clean agents, including FM-200?

FM-200 (HFC-227ea) and Novec 1230 are fire extinguishing agents characterized by zero ODP and whose use in fire suppression applications results in a negligible contribution to climate change (global warming). 

There are three major differences between Novec 1230 and all of the other clean agents, including FM-200: 

a/- CHEMICAL REACTIVITY. Unlike the HFC and inert gas clean agents, which are characterized by very low chemical reactivity, Novec 1230 is characterized by high chemical reactivity. 

The HFC and inert gas clean agents are all unreactive with water, alcohols, amines, and solvents. Novec 1230, on the other hand, is characterized by high chemical reactivity. For example, Novec 1230 design manuals indicate the following: (1) Contact of Novec 1230 with water or solvents either polar or hydrocarbon could render Novec 1230 fluid ineffective, (2) the transfer of Novec 1230 requires the use of a drier because humid air may cause the agent to convert to acid. It is reported that Novec 1230 is chemically reactive with nucleophiles such as alcohols. Novec 1230 is also chemically reactive with other fire extinguishing agents, e.g., it has been reported that Novec 1230 undergoes reaction with sodium bicarbonate. The reaction of Novec 1230 with water produces HFC-227ea and Perfluoropropionic acid, a strong, corrosive organic acid. Due to its high reactivity, Novec 1230 is the only clean agent that is classified as a volatile organic compound (VOC). 

b/- INTERACTION IN THE BODY. Unlike the HFC and inert gas agents, Novec 1230 undergoes reaction in the lungs. Novec 1230 reacts to form HFC-227ea and Perfluoropropionic acid when it crosses the lung-air interface. In contrast, FM-200 does not react to form potentially hazardous products; the toxicity of FM-200 is so low that it is approved for use as a propellant in metered dose inhalers (MDIs), where it is employed to propel a medicament down the throat of the patient into his/her lungs. 

c/- PHYSICAL STATE. Unlike the HFC and inert gas clean agents, which are all gaseous at room temperature, Novec 1230 is a high boiling liquid (bp = 48 C). This increases the possibility of a liquid discharge with Novec 1230 compared to the other clean agents and also affects its performance. For example, recent studies within the aviation industry have indicated that Novec 1230 is ineffective in several civil aviation applications.
